1. This module complies with international safety standards, with isolation slots between the control area and the load area.
2. Using relays, with power and relay action indication, absorb bright, disconnect not bright.
3. When there is signal at the signal input, the common terminal and the normally open terminal will conduct.
4. It can be used as a microcontroller development board module, and can be used for home appliance control.
5. Control DC or AC signals, can control 220V AC loads.
6. There is a normally open and a normally closed contacts.
7. Blue KF301 terminals to connect the control line is more convenient.
8. Weight: about 12.4 g.
9. Size: about 4.3 x 2.7 cm.
About the high level and low level trigger mode description:
1. High level triggering refers to the triggering mode where there is a voltage between the signal input and ground, which can be understood as a mode of triggering by short-circuiting the signal input and the positive pole of VCC.
2. Low level trigger refers to the trigger mode where the voltage between the signal input and the ground is OV, which can be understood as a mode where the signal input is triggered by a short circuit with the negative pole of GND.
